Welcome to Scotch Plains ...

Scotch Plains is located in Union County<1>.


The location of Scotch Plains has been provided by the Geographic Names Information System (ie- the GNIS).<2>


While we don't have a date for the founding of Scotch Plains, you might consider that their post office opened  in 1804.

A typical abbreviation for Scotch Plains: Scotch Plns.

Scotch Plains is 160 feet [49 m] above sea level.<3>.

Time Zone: Scotch Plains lies in the Eastern Time Zone (EST/EDT) and observes daylight saving time

The telephone area code for Scotch Plains: (908)

Adding Scotch Plains to Our Gazetteer ...

We originally found mention of Scotch Plains in both the FIPS-55 and the GNIS. For more information, see the FIPS and GNIS Codes sections on our Miscellaneous Page.

From our notes, the earliest published mention we've found for Scotch Plains was in the document titled List of Post Offices from Cameron Blevins and Richard Helbock.<4>

From that list, the Scotch Plains post office opened in 1804.

We also found Scotch Plains in the book titled List of Post Offices in the United States (1870).
